Visit to Mamanwa Tribe in Surigao del Norte

12:54 Jun 29 2013 Alegria, Philippines

Description
Go visit Camp Edward in Alegria, Surigao del Norte where majority of the residents of this village, are members of an indigenous tribe called Mamanwas.

You can go shopping there too! Hats, Bags, and Boxes made from abaka and pandan leaves are patiently weaved by Mamanwas’ artistic hands. Products are sold from P90-200 pesos only or almost 50% percent OFF compared to price in pasalubong centers. Let us connect them to the market and keep their “arts and livelihood alive”.
